The valuation and earnings metrics suggest weak underlying profitability relative to the share price level. A PE ratio of 8.30 might look optically cheap, but with EPS at only 0.25, absolute earnings power is modest, implying limited support for the current market cap if growth is not strong. Without evidence of accelerating revenue or margin expansion, the earnings profile appears fragile.
The stock has fallen 29.1% over the last month and is trading well below its 200-day moving average of $299.83, which is a clear technical downtrend signal. An RSI of 35.63 indicates the stock is approaching oversold territory but has not yet triggered a strong contrarian buy signal. Overall, price action and trend indicators point to sustained selling pressure and weak momentum.
Alternative data points suggest limited digital reach and slightly eroding engagement. Website traffic at roughly 594 visitors per month is very low, and small declines in Twitter/X and Facebook followers hint at stagnation or mild disengagement. LinkedIn presence is comparatively stronger, but there is no clear evidence of accelerating customer or brand interest that could offset the negative price trend.
Taken together, Synectics’ weak recent price performance, downtrend relative to its 200-day moving average, and modest earnings base support a bearish near-term view. Alternative data show low and slightly declining digital engagement, which does not counterbalance the negative technical picture. Unless there is a clear catalyst for earnings growth or a reversal in sentiment, risk appears skewed to the downside.
